Posted By: teacher Re: Midway USA - 06/02/01
When ordering a new reloader this spring, I compared Cabela's plus shipping, and Midway with "free" shipping. They were within $.50! What bothers me about the Cabela's plan is that you pay the same for shipping $10 worth of feathers as $10 worth of lead! It's based of purchase price rather than weight. What really bothers me about the new Midway plan is the $4 surcharge for orders under $40!I tend to buy a box or two of something on sell to experiment with, not a truck load at one time. I guess there's no reason to check out the sale page, as $4 added to small items will not make the purchase worth it.
